Review of Olympus Stylus 1030 SW

Recently Conrad Blickenstorfer and Gizmodo reviewed the new Olympus Stylus 1030 SW.   The SW stands for Shock and Waterproof.  Unlike other point-and-shoot digital cameras, the 1030 can go to a depth of 33 feet without additional housing.  You can take the camera snorkeling or mountain climbing because of it’s rugged casing.  The 1030 is a 10-megapixel camera with 2.7 inch viewing screen, and it has an underwater video mode.

“Hey, what are you looking at”

Ken Lerner, fellow Shedd Aquarium diver, sent this great picture of a Spotted Scorpion Fish - distinguished by 3 dark bands on tail, using his underwater Camera: Olympus 5050 in olymp. housing (macro mode).  Ken dives in the Wild Reef and Oceanarium.
